Abstract

By adding special conditions, Jean Berstel in 2012 proposed some new codes, for example: F- prefix codes, F- maximal prefix codes, F-maximal codes etc.. In this paper, we discuss the properties of F-completeness, F- denseness of those codes. At first, we present some sufficient and necessary conditions for F- maximal prefix codes. Then, we show if F- dense and F- thin sets are closed under the operations of union and the production of two languages.
